The Director, Strategic Marketing is responsible for overseeing FICPA’s marketing and communication activities and the development and delivery of a fully integrated marketing strategy for the institute. This role partners with stakeholders across the institute to develop, execute, and assess integrated marketing plans that promote FICPA events, advocacy initiatives, membership, products, services, and content and that increase our brand awareness and achieve organizational growth goals.
This position is ideal for a strategic thinker and hands-on individual who can formulate a cohesive brand strategy for the organization and take projects from concept to implementation. An individual who can merge strategy, growth, people, and industry insights to strengthen our brand to our members and prospects. One who possesses strong leadership and project management qualities to lead and inspire the marketing and communications team.

Minimum Qualifications
Graduation from an accredited college or university with a bachelor’s degree in business, marketing, communications, or a related field.
Minimum of five years of professional and managerial experience in digital marketing, public relations and/or communications, or an equivalent combination of training and experience. Knowledge of AP Style and editing required.
Publication experience, including magazine production, is required. Accreditation in Public Relations (APR) or similar desired.
The Florida Institute of Certified Public Accountants serves as the association for all CPAs certified in the state. Founded in 1905, the FICPA has been working to advance the accounting profession in Florida for more than 100 years and now has more than 19,500 members. Continued membership growth and renewal has made the FICPA one of the largest CPA organizations in the United States.
